Morris Hill, Boise, ID Local Guide

How much does it cost to rent an apartment in Morris Hill?
| Bedroom | Average Rent | Cheapest Rent | Highest Rent |
|---|---|---|---|
| Morris Hill Studio Apartments | $1,721 | $1,245 | $3,982 |
| Morris Hill 1 Bedroom Apartments | $2,059 | $1,025 | $3,683 |
| Morris Hill 2 Bedroom Apartments | $2,514 | $1,150 | $6,620 |
| Morris Hill 3 Bedroom Apartments | $3,928 | $1,395 | $9,482 |
| Morris Hill 4 Bedroom Apartments | $2,215 | $2,215 | $2,215 |
How much does it cost to rent a home in Morris Hill?
| Bedroom | Average Rent | Cheapest Rent | Highest Rent |
|---|---|---|---|
| 2 Bedroom Homes | $1,829 | $1,325 | $3,250 |
| 3 Bedroom Homes | $2,320 | $1,554 | $2,900 |
| 4 Bedroom Homes | $3,043 | $2,100 | $3,700 |
| 7 Bedroom Homes | $7,500 | $7,500 | $7,500 |

Family-Friendly Rating
A family-friendly rental property may be just the ticket if you have a son or daughter (or both!) when you rent. This residential submarket is a favorite section of town for families, with a score of 4.0 out of 4. Family Friendly submarkets have features that support parents and kids in having fun and being healthy together. These features include things like green spaces, playgrounds, extra living spaces, features for pets, trails and recreation, and access to highly-rated education resources.
Outdoors Rating
Do you like parks, paths, and trails? this residential neighborhood is providing favorable access to parks and outdoor amenities, with a score of 4.0 out of 4.
Luxury Living Rating
Morris Hill is known as one of our preferred luxury neighborhoods in town, with a score of 4.0 out of 4. Luxury Lifestyle Scoring is based on having high-end community amenities like shared social spaces, lounges, pools, concierge services, park access, and kitchen details like granite and high-end fixtures. Luxury communities also often offer tile, hardwood, and fine carpeting, tennis courts, and a full-time security staff or doorman.
